举例说名
    1---根
      2-节点
         3--节点
         3
         3
      2
      2
    
 if (s == "2") --s双击树形得到的text中文值
            {
                
                Response.Write("<script>window.open('biaoqianIndex.aspx');</script>");
                
            }
这样是点击2的时候 弹出页面
我想在写一个 点击3的时候弹出页面     而且是点那个3都弹出   这个循环怎么写
      for (int i = 0; i < TreeView1.SelectedNode.ChildNodes.Count; i++)
            {
                Response.Write("<script>window.open('biaoqianIndex.aspx');</script>");
            }
写一个 不知道对不对  也不知道放那
请那位指点小弟一下    小弟新手

解决方案 »

  1.   

    在点击事件中写,只要判断TreeView1.SelectedNode.Text == "3"就执行弹出事件就可以了吧
      

  2.   

    用节点层次去判断if(node.Depth == 3){
      // do something
    }
      

  3.   

    可以给树节点加个TAG,根据TAG找到相应的节点,弹出你想要的页面!要是有XML绑定的文件,根据XML的text找到就行了
      

  4.   


    if(node.Depth == 3)
                {
                    Response.Write(" <script>window.open('biaoqianIndex.aspx'); </script>");
                } 
    用不到循环